Note from the editor

Welcome to adoptēre, which is Latin for ‘adopt’. I find it fitting because the concept of adoption is as old as human society (the term exists in Latin… that’s pretty old), and yet we’re still not getting it right. First and foremost, this is intended to be a safe space. In 2023, we are hearing unprecedented amounts of adult adoptees, including me, sharing the vast impact adoption had on their lives. Adoption itself is complicated and very frequently problematic. Historically, information about adoption has been shared by adoption agencies, social workers, churches and community organizations, and adoptive parents, but rarely have the voices of adoptees been acknowledged, much less elevated and valued. Here, we hear you, we believe you, and we get you. The input of all other “satellite parties” is welcome, but we will be highlighting and elevating the words of adoptees as our primary mission, and no material will be published with us unless the child/adoptee is centered in the narrative. We believe the future of adoption can only be child-centered and our material will reflect this progressive, forward-thinking ideology.
